Joseph Hart 1906 - 1989

Joseph Hart of Macomb, Macomb County, MI was born on May 3, 1906 in Channel Islands or England or Great Britain or Isle Of Man or Northern Ireland or Scotland or Wales, and died at age 83 years old on November 7, 1989. Joseph Hart was buried at Ft. Custer National Cemetery Section 9 Site 909 15501 Dickman Road - No. Entrance Svc Maintenance Bldg, in Augusta.
